Quick Reference
Script Structure
#Requires -Version 5.1
<#
.SYNOPSIS
Brief description.
.DESCRIPTION
Detailed description.
.PARAMETER Name
Parameter description.
.EXAMPLE
Example-Usage -Name 'Value'
#>
[CmdletBinding()]
param(
[Parameter(Mandatory, ValueFromPipeline)]
[ValidateNotNullOrEmpty()]
[string[]]$Name,
[switch]$Force
)
begin {
# One-time setup
}
process {
foreach ($item in $Name) {
# Per-item processing
}
}
end {
# Cleanup
}
Function Template
function Verb-Noun {
[CmdletBinding(SupportsShouldProcess)]
param(
[Parameter(Mandatory, Position = 0)]
[string]$Name,
[Parameter(ValueFromPipelineByPropertyName)]
[Alias('CN')]
[string]$ComputerName = $env:COMPUTERNAME,
[switch]$PassThru
)
process {
if ($PSCmdlet.ShouldProcess($Name, 'Action')) {
# Implementation
if ($PassThru) { Write-Output $result }
}
}
}
Workflow
1. Script Development
Follow naming and parameter conventions:
- Verb-Noun format with approved verbs (
Get-Verb) - Strong typing with validation attributes
- Pipeline support via
ValueFromPipeline - -WhatIf/-Confirm for destructive operations

2. GUI Development
Windows Forms for simple dialogs, WPF/XAML for complex interfaces:
Add-Type -AssemblyName System.Windows.Forms
Add-Type -AssemblyName System.Drawing
$form = New-Object System.Windows.Forms.Form -Property @{
Text = 'Title'
Size = New-Object System.Drawing.Size(400, 300)
StartPosition = 'CenterScreen'
}

3. PowerShell Gallery Integration
Search and install modules using PSResourceGet:
# Search gallery
Find-PSResource -Name 'ModuleName' -Repository PSGallery
# Install module
Install-PSResource -Name 'ModuleName' -Scope CurrentUser -TrustRepository

Key Patterns
Error Handling
try {
$result = Get-Content -Path $Path -ErrorAction Stop
}
catch [System.IO.FileNotFoundException] {
Write-Error "File not found: $Path"
return
}
catch {
throw
}
Splatting for Readability
$params = @{
Path = $sourcePath
Destination = $destPath
Recurse = $true
Force = $true
}
Copy-Item @params
Pipeline Best Practices
# Stream output immediately
foreach ($item in $collection) {
Process-Item $item | Write-Output
}
# Accept pipeline input
param(
[Parameter(ValueFromPipeline)]
[string[]]$InputObject
)
process {
foreach ($obj in $InputObject) {
# Process each
}
}
Module Recommendations
When recommending modules, search the PowerShell Gallery:
| Category | Popular Modules |
|---|---|
| Azure | Az, Az.Compute, Az.Storage |
| Testing | Pester, PSScriptAnalyzer |
| Console | PSReadLine, Terminal-Icons |
| Secrets | Microsoft.PowerShell.SecretManagement |
| Web | Pode (web server), PoshRSJob (async) |
| GUI | WPFBot3000, PSGUI |
